Who won Jubli vs Breeden?
Mike Breeden beat Anshul Jubli by knockout in the 3rd round during the prelims of UFC 294, on Saturday 21st October 2023 at Etihad Arena in Abu Dhabi.
The fight was scheduled to take place over 3 rounds in the Lightweight division, which meant the weight limit was 155 pounds (11.1 stone or 70.3 KG).
Jubli vs Breeden stats
Anshul Jubli stepped into the octagon with an undefeated record of 7 wins, zero losses and 0 draws, 2 of those wins coming by the way of knock out and 1 by submission.
Mike Breeden made his way to the cage with a record of 10 wins, 6 losses and 0 draws, 8 of those wins coming by knock out.
This was Anshul Jubli's 4th fight in the UFC, having made his debut for the promotion in 2022.
Anshul Jubli's UFC record stood at 2-2-0, while Mike Breeden's came in at 1-3-0.
The stats suggested Breeden had a massive power advantage over Jubli, boasting a 80% knock out percentage over Jubli's 29%.
If the fight went to the ground, their records suggested Jubli had an advantage over Breeden, with a 14% submission rate over Breeden's 0%.
Anshul Jubli was the younger man by 6 years, at 30 years old.
Jubli had a height advantage of 2 inches over Breeden. Despite this, Breeden had a 1-inch reach advantage.
Jubli was the less experienced professional fighter, having had 9 fewer fights, and made his debut in 2019, 2 years and 5 months later than Breeden, whose first professional fight was in 2017. He had fought 14 less professional rounds, 20 to Breeden's 34.

What were the odds on Jubli vs Breeden?
Anshul Jubli was a 9/25 (-280) favourite going into the contest, while Mike Breeden made his way into the ring at 9/4 (+230) with oddsmakers.
